Great Divide Mining (ASX:GDM) said processing of remnant ore stocks and tails is underway at its Challenger Gold Mine joint venture with Adelong Gold (ASX:ADG) in New South Wales, Australia, according to a Monday Australian bourse filing.
The company added that initial concentrates are being stored within the Challenger process plant with gold separation for the first gold pour expected in the coming weeks.
Upgrade of electrical equipment is underway at the mine, the filing added.
The company's shares fell 3% in recent Monday trade.
